Abstract

The invention discloses a method for preventing influenza in poultry raising in animal husbandry, which comprises the following materials in parts by weight: 80-100 parts of bat dung, 10-20 parts of solidago decurrens, 10-20 parts of liquorice, 1-15 parts of mulberry leaves, 1-10 parts of honeysuckle, 3-13 parts of isatis roots, 1-10 parts of platycodon grandiflorum powder, 10-50 parts of alginic acid, 20-60 parts of calcium lactate and the balance of distilled liquor, the method has simple steps and convenient operation, has better prevention and protection effects on avian influenza of chickens in animal husbandry, has no residue in chickens and is not easy to generate drug-resistant strains; the raw materials have low cost, safety and effectiveness, and no toxicity; the additive is added into the daily chicken feed according to the weight ratio of 1 percent, and can also effectively reduce the excretion of nitrogen and phosphorus in chicken manure.

Background
Avian influenza (H5N1) is a widespread infectious disease that can be transmitted by migratory birds with a real potential threat to human health and to the poultry industry. However, human beings have not found a better control method except 'one-time killing', and since 2003, the highly pathogenic H5N1 avian influenza is almost hurricane-type and rolls over the poultry breeding industry of Asian countries, so that the loss is heavy and the disaster continues. Highly pathogenic avian influenza viruses are prevalent in poultry throughout the world and are ubiquitous in some countries. The mortality of poultry caused by this virus is extremely high. Further, when the infection with the virus is confirmed in japan, all the surrounding poultry are sacrificed for epidemic prevention. Therefore, the economic loss of the poultry industry caused by this virus is enormous, and there is a strong need for a truly effective and rational method of prevention.
Disclosure of Invention
The invention aims to solve the defects in the prior art and provides a drug for preventing influenza in poultry farming and a preparation method thereof.
In order to achieve the purpose, the invention provides the following technical scheme: the drug for preventing the influenza in the poultry raising comprises the following materials in parts by weight: 80-100 parts of bat dung, 10-20 parts of solidago decurrens, 10-20 parts of liquorice, 1-15 parts of mulberry leaves, 1-10 parts of honeysuckle, 3-13 parts of isatis roots, 1-10 parts of platycodon grandiflorum powder, 10-50 parts of alginic acid, 20-60 parts of calcium lactate and the balance of distilled liquor.
Preferably, the medicine is prepared from the following materials in parts by weight: 90 parts of bat dung, 15 parts of goldenrod herb, 15 parts of liquorice, 8 parts of mulberry leaf, 5 parts of honeysuckle, 8 parts of isatis root, 5 parts of platycodon root powder, 30 parts of alginic acid, 40 parts of calcium lactate and 1000 parts of distilled liquor.
Preferably, the distilled spirit is kaoliang spirit with the alcohol concentration of 25-60% vol.
The invention provides a preparation method of a drug for preventing influenza in poultry raising in animal husbandry, which comprises the following steps:
s1, weighing the traditional Chinese medicinal materials, cleaning the goldenrod, liquorice, mulberry leaves, honeysuckle, isatis root and platycodon root powder, removing impurities, slicing, drying, crushing by a ball mill crusher, sieving by a sieve of 20-40 meshes, mixing and crushing into coarse powder for later use;
s2, sterilizing the container: disinfecting all container surfaces with a disinfectant, carrying out overall irradiation through ultraviolet rays for 10-300 minutes, and finally cleaning the containers with distilled water;
s3, feeding: grinding the coarse powder into fine powder by using a superfine grinder, adding 25-60% vol sorghum liquor, alginic acid and calcium lactate which are 5 times of the weight of the fine powder of the night vision sand into the fine powder of the night vision sand, heating to 46-48 ℃, putting into a sterilized container, leaching for 32-36 hours under the action of extraction pressure difference formed by the work of a high-pressure rotor pump, taking supernatant, recovering ethanol under negative pressure, and concentrating to obtain paste with the solid content of 26-42%;
s4, sterilizing the paste under 0.15-0.18Mpa for 30min, inoculating a powdery Mucor rouxii starter with the weight of 0.05-0.08% of the paste;
s5, sealing: sealing the container, standing in a cool and dry place, and fermenting at 30 deg.C for 7 days;
and S6, finally, obtaining fermented paste, drying and grinding the fermented paste to obtain the medicine for preventing the avian influenza, and storing the filled and sealed medicine at 15-20 ℃ for storage.
Preferably, the rotating speed of the ball milling grinder is 500-700 r/min, and the bottom end of a discharge hole at the bottom of the ball milling grinder is movably connected with a fine-hole filter screen with a 20-50-mesh sieve.
Preferably, the relative humidity of the ultraviolet irradiation environment in the S2 is 50-60%, the temperature is 15-20 ℃, and the ultraviolet intensity is not lower than 70uW/cm 2.
Preferably, the high-pressure rotor pump in S3 works to generate a vacuum degree of-0.092 to-0.095 MPa, and a discharge pressure of 0.2 to 0.4 MPa.
Preferably, the fermented paste is dried for 12 hours under the vacuum degree of 0.03-0.035 MPa and the temperature of 68 ℃ and then ground, so that the medicine for preventing avian influenza is obtained.
A method for preventing influenza in chicken fed in animal husbandry comprises mixing fine powder of influenza preventing medicine with feed for administration.
The invention has the technical effects and advantages that: compared with the traditional preparation process, the method for preventing the influenza of the livestock-raising chickens has the advantages that the steps are simple, the operation is convenient, the veterinary drug for preventing the avian influenza has better prevention and protection effects on the avian influenza of the chickens, no residue exists in the chickens, and drug-resistant strains are not easy to generate; the raw materials have low cost, safety and effectiveness, and no toxicity; the additive is added into the daily chicken feed according to the weight ratio of 1 percent, and can also effectively reduce the excretion of nitrogen and phosphorus in chicken manure.

The invention is illustrated below with reference to specific comparative tests:
test 1, materials: strain: H5N1 avian influenza Virus (A/Goose/GD/2/96), supplied by the laboratory of the animal science institute of university of agriculture, China;
test chicken: purchasing 600 healthy chickens which are not inoculated with the avian influenza medicines at 1 day old from a chicken farm, artificially feeding the chickens to 15 days old, randomly selecting 500 chickens as test chickens, dividing the test chickens into A, B, C, D, E5 groups, wherein each group contains 100 chickens, cold boiled water is used for freely drinking water, and the basic feed is full-value feed without any antibiotic and anti-avian influenza medicines;
3 days before the challenge, the veterinary drug for preventing avian influenza obtained in example 3 is artificially fed to the group A, 3 times a day, and the group A is fed according to 50 mg/kg;
feeding group B with paste containing 42% of solid obtained in example 3, drying at 68 deg.C under vacuum degree of 0.035MPa for 12 hr, grinding to obtain medicine, and feeding group B at 50mg/kg for 3 times per day;
feeding the mixture into group C with faeces Vespertilionis fine powder 3 times per day, and feeding group C with 50mg/kg feed;
group D is a control group for counteracting toxic substance, and no drug is administered for counteracting toxic substance;
group E was a blank control group, no drug administration, no toxicity.
The chickens in each group are separately fed, A, B, C, D four groups of chickens are injected with 10-4 multiplied by 0.2mL of avian influenza H5N1 virus per chicken 24 hours after the last administration on the third day, and the morbidity and mortality of the chickens in each group are observed within 14 days after the virus is attacked.
As a result, after 3d, 12% of the chickens began to have symptoms, which were manifested by depression, decreased feed intake, and the remaining chickens normally had no infectious symptoms, and the symptomatic chickens only had some symptoms better on day 5, and the statistical mortality rate was 2% after 14 days;
in group B, symptoms appear in 3d, mental depression, food intake is reduced or even abolished, and death, nerve and dyspnea symptoms appear in 7d, which are relieved compared with those in group C, and chickens die in 8-11d after toxicity attack, and the death rate is 53%;
group C developed symptoms beginning at 2 d: depressed spirit, less ingestion and disorder of feather; the typical symptoms of avian influenza appear after 5 d; mouth breathing, dyspnea, swollen head lacrimation, unstable standing, weakness of hind limbs, severe neurological symptoms such as split, head bending and the like in the late stage of lying, the death is concentrated at 6-10 days after the attack, and the death rate is 90%;
group D developed symptoms beginning at 2D: depressed spirit, less ingestion and disorder of feather; the typical symptoms of avian influenza appear after 3 d; mouth breathing, dyspnea, swollen head lacrimation, unstable standing, weakness of hind limbs, severe neurological symptoms such as split, head bending and the like in the late stage of lying, wherein death is concentrated at 3-8 days after toxin attack, and the death rate is 92%;
group E (blank control) was normal.
From the results, on the premise of the same addition amount, the effect of the bat dung for preventing and treating the avian influenza is not obvious when the bat dung is not directly used for preventing and treating the avian influenza without treatment, the bat dung has a certain effect of preventing and treating the avian influenza after being extracted, and the effect of preventing and treating the avian influenza after the bat dung is extracted by the method and then fermented is obviously higher than that of the extract obtained by only extraction.
Experiment 2, experimental chicken: 200 healthy chickens of 1 day old are purchased from a chicken farm and are randomly divided into A, B groups, each group comprises 100 chickens, 1% of the veterinary drug for preventing avian influenza prepared in the example 2 is added into the basic ration in the test period of the group A, the basic ration is fed to the group A in the test period A, B groups, the feeding amount and the feeding conditions are the same, A, B groups of chickens are manually fed to 30 days old, fresh chicken manure produced by 10 chickens is randomly collected in each group, and the nitrogen, phosphorus and ammonia content of the fresh chicken manure is measured.
Thus, the average nitrogen content in the fresh excrement of the group A chickens is 0.021mg/g, the phosphorus content is 7.2mg/g, and the ammonia gas content is 0.043 mg/kg;
the average nitrogen content in the fresh feces of the chickens in group B was 0.044mg/g, the phosphorus content was 11.8mg/g, and the ammonia content was 0.095 mg/kg.
From the results, the addition of 1% of the veterinary drug for preventing avian influenza, which is obtained by the invention, into the basal diet of chickens can effectively reduce the contents of nitrogen, phosphorus and ammonia in the excrements of chickens and reduce the pollution of the excrements of chickens to the environment.
